About Anaconda Help Download Anaconda

A Python Progressbar library to provide visual (yet text based) progress to long running operations.

copied from cf-staging / progressbar2

Installers

Info: This package contains files in non-standard labels.
  • noarch v4.5.0
  • linux-64 v3.38.0
  • win-32 v3.37.0
  • win-64 v3.38.0
  • osx-64 v3.38.0

conda install

To install this package run one of the following:
conda install conda-forge::progressbar2
conda install conda-forge/label/cf201901::progressbar2
conda install conda-forge/label/cf202003::progressbar2
conda install conda-forge/label/gcc7::progressbar2

Description

A text progress bar is typically used to display the progress of a long running operation, providing a visual cue that processing is underway.

The ProgressBar class manages the current progress, and the format of the line is given by a number of widgets. A widget is an object that may display differently depending on the state of the progress bar. There are many types of widgets:

  • Timer
  • ETA
  • AdaptiveETA
  • FileTransferSpeed
  • AdaptiveTransferSpeed
  • AnimatedMarker
  • Counter
  • Percentage
  • FormatLabel
  • SimpleProgress
  • Bar
  • ReverseBar
  • BouncingBar
  • RotatingMarker
  • DynamicMessage

The progressbar module is very easy to use, yet very powerful. It will also automatically enable features like auto-resizing when the system supports it.


© 2025 Anaconda, Inc. All Rights Reserved. (v4.0.7) Legal | Privacy Policy